Station exec named president
Wednesday, Feb. 27, 2002 | 11:02 a.m.
The Hard Rock hotel-casino announced Tuesday it has named Don Marrandino its president and chief operating officer.
Marrandino was the president of Station Casinos Inc.'s East division, which includes Sunset Station, Boulder Station, Green Valley Ranch and Fiesta Henderson. Marrandino also previously served as general manager of the Rio hotel-casino.
Marrandino will take over at Hard Rock on March 4. Station has yet to name his successor.
The Hard Rock did not previously have a COO, while the president's position was held by owner Peter Morton. Morton will remain chairman and chief executive of the off-Strip property, while Marrandino will handle day-to-day operations. Rick Richards, who was the Hard Rock's senior vice president and general manager, resigned in September.
The Hard Rock also said it hired Yale Rowe as its vice president of marketing. Rowe was previously director of marketing at Green Valley Ranch, and will be succeeded by Chris Fiumara, Green Valley Ranch's director of administration.
